Top burners wont light
check to see if you hear a clicking noise when trying to light a burner. if not then you need to replace your spark module. very simple to install. just remeber your wires.

F2 and F3 error messages on Tappan wall oven model 12-4980 10/03
These are the F2/F3 error codes for a Tappan oven
F2
Oven
too hot
Check Bake function, if OK, replace oven temperature sensor
F3
Oven
temperature sensor open
Check
oven temperature sensor, should
be ~1100 ohms at room temperature. If too high or low, replace
oven temperature sensor

Can I still light an oven even if the electric pilot doesnt work
Looks like your oven has a "glow" coil. That being the case, you will not be able to light the oven without power. It has to glow to open the valve, and there is no override for this. Sorry.

Glow plug on oven
Yes. Igniter stays on from just before ignition until just prior to burner shut down with each burn cycle.
